I took these three pictures in the same spot, in the deep countryside of  South Sri Lanka. I first saw the girl on the store front with her 70’s dress, matching the colourful products and advertisement of the background. Just opposite the store, another girl was staring, proud in her father’s sneakers. A few minutes later I passed by a group of girls on their way to school, and two of them very kindly took the pose.  I like the outfits, but I like even more the happy and smiling faces.
